    Evohome 2nd hce80 not triggering boiler relay

    Hi I have a evohome new ufh system with 2 manifolds and two hce80’s the boiler is at one end of the house the main controller and 1st hce80 are in the middle and the 2nd hce80 is at the opposite end of house to boiler,

    The first ufh80 works great, the trouble is with the second one, the controller triggers the zones correctly and actuators work and pump turns on but it doesn’t trigger the boiler relay on any of the zones connected to it.

    My question is why? Is the hce80 talking direct to the boiler relay and the distance is too great or is boiler relay triggered from central controller which is what I think is happening. If the latter any ideas why boiler is not triggered from second hce80?

    The central controller is responsible for activating the boiler relay.

    What does your System Summary screen (long press Settings) show when the second HCE80 zones are calling for heat?

                      There is a subtle unpublished difference between the two UFH controllers. One uses it's internal antenna and one requires an external antenna, and that was all that people thought were the differences. However from sniffing the RF data we now know that one controller does not publish the individual zone demands, but only a single consolidated Heat Demand for the entire UFH controller.                         Ok just upgraded the Firmware on the controller to latest version and now the second HCE80 now triggers the BDR91 as it should do and the system status screen shows 100% demand for zone and boiler relay so problem now solved.
